Yes, probably the right solution.

And even in this case, I still see as not harmful proceeding to fix the
packages which are not using dh_md5sums atm.

One of the reason is that no one yet showed code implementing this in
dpkg and we don't know a timeframe for this, while we know how to get it
working right now with dh_md5sums. The other reasons is that once we
have the support in dpkg it would be easy to change dh_md5sums to nop,
and just changing a bit of code in one place will delegate the task to
dpkg from there on.
